Burning Man
This week, tens of thousands of "burners" descend upon the Black Rock Desert in northern Nevada to participate in the annual Burning Man festival, which has been described as a temporary experimental community for art, "radical self-expression" and "radical self-reliance."
Coming Soon: A U.S. Federal Meme Database?
According to the latest report from the Washington Free Beacon, the National Science Foundation has granted nearly $1 million to a group of researchers at Indiana University for the development of an online database that can detect, track and catalogue “suspicious memes" circulating on Twitter, especially those relating to hate speech and smearing.
